Littlehampton is a coastal gem sheltered by the South Downs. Situated at the mouth of the picturesque River Arun, it is a charmingly individual seaside town with a distinctive maritime character. Over the past few years the town has had a revamp and is now challenging Brighton, Shoreham, Hove, Worthing and Chichester as "the place to live".
Littlehampton offers a choice of beaches. There is East Beach with its long promenade, parklands, funfair and traditional seaside fun or the unspoiled grassy sand dunes of West Beach. The River Arun divides Littlehampton’s East and West beaches with its harbour and marina. Together, the river and sea offer a range of pursuits from boating trips to deep sea fishing, scuba diving, water skiing and sailing. Other attractions include a golf course, theatre, sports centre, museum and the distinctive and award winning East Beach Café, whilst Harbour Park, an all-weather adventure village, offers family fun for all ages.
